always use debug build for 3p tests

fix/3p-ci-error-handling
Miro Stauder 8 months ago committed by GitHub
parent b9bd27c575
commit f2b39f11a3
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

@ -34,7 +34,7 @@ jobs:
env:
INFRADB: ${{ matrix.infradb }}
CONNECTOR: ${{ matrix.connector }}
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12_bin
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12-dbg_bin
MATRIX: '(${{ matrix.infradb }},${{ matrix.connector }})'
steps:

@ -34,7 +34,7 @@ jobs:
env:
INFRADB: ${{ matrix.infradb }}
CONNECTOR: ${{ matrix.connector }}
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12_bin
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12-dbg_bin
MATRIX: '(${{ matrix.infradb }},${{ matrix.connector }})'
steps:

@ -34,7 +34,7 @@ jobs:
env:
INFRADB: ${{ matrix.infradb }}
CONNECTOR: ${{ matrix.connector }}
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12_bin
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12-dbg_bin
MATRIX: '(${{ matrix.infradb }},${{ matrix.connector }})'
steps:

@ -34,7 +34,7 @@ jobs:
env:
INFRADB: ${{ matrix.infradb }}
CONNECTOR: ${{ matrix.connector }}
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12_bin
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12-dbg_bin
MATRIX: '(${{ matrix.infradb }},${{ matrix.connector }})'
steps:

@ -34,7 +34,7 @@ jobs:
env:
INFRADB: ${{ matrix.infradb }}
CONNECTOR: ${{ matrix.connector }}
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12_bin
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12-dbg_bin
MATRIX: '(${{ matrix.infradb }},${{ matrix.connector }})'
steps:

@ -14,8 +14,7 @@ on:
type: string
env:
# TESTTREE: ${{ inputs.testtree || inputs.trigger.event.inputs.testtree || 'main' }}
TESTTREE: add_pgjdbc
TESTTREE: ${{ inputs.testtree || inputs.trigger.event.inputs.testtree || 'main' }}
TESTNAME: pgjdbc
TESTDIST: debian12
SHA: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}
@ -32,7 +31,7 @@ jobs:
env:
INFRADB: ${{ matrix.infradb }}
CONNECTOR: ${{ matrix.connector }}
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12_bin
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12-dbg_bin
MATRIX: '(${{ matrix.infradb }},${{ matrix.connector }})'
steps:

@ -34,7 +34,7 @@ jobs:
env:
INFRADB: ${{ matrix.infradb }}
CONNECTOR: ${{ matrix.connector }}
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12_bin
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12-dbg_bin
MATRIX: '(${{ matrix.infradb }},${{ matrix.connector }})'
steps:

@ -31,7 +31,7 @@ jobs:
env:
INFRADB: ${{ matrix.infradb }}
CONNECTOR: ${{ matrix.connector }}
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12_bin
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12-dbg_bin
MATRIX: '(${{ matrix.infradb }},${{ matrix.connector }})'
steps:

@ -31,7 +31,7 @@ jobs:
env:
INFRADB: ${{ matrix.infradb }}
CONNECTOR: ${{ matrix.connector }}
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12_bin
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12-dbg_bin
MATRIX: '(${{ matrix.infradb }},${{ matrix.connector }})'
steps:

@ -35,7 +35,7 @@ jobs:
env:
INFRADB: ${{ matrix.infradb }}
CONNECTOR: ${{ matrix.connector }}
BLDCACHE: ${{ f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12_bin
BLDCACHE: ${{ inputs.trigger && fromJson(inputs.trigger).event.workflow_run.head_sha || github.sha }}_debian12-dbg_bin
MATRIX: '(${{ matrix.infradb }},${{ matrix.connector }})'
outputs:
summary: ${{ steps.check_baseline.outputs.summary }}

@ -50,20 +50,13 @@ jobs:
fail-fast: false
matrix:
include:
# - dist: 'centos7'
# type: ''
# - dist: 'debian10'
# type: ''
# debian11 is needed for 3p testing
# - dist: 'debian11'
# type: ''
# debian12 is needed for 3p testing
- dist: 'debian12'
type: ''
type: '-dbg'
# - dist: 'opensuse15'
# type: '-clang'
# - dist: 'ubuntu16'
# type: ''
# ubuntu22 is needed for TAP testing
- dist: 'ubuntu22'
type: '-tap'

Loading…
Cancel
Save